Adelphi Silver Candle Holders

By Antone, 8 October, 2007
Description

The candle Holders appear as they need re-plating but I really do not know.

Category
Other
Medium
Metal-Unknown
Distinguishing marks
Adelphi Silver Plate Co. of NY Quadruple Plate and stamped with a 12
Condition
Fair
Size and dimensions of this item
Each candle Holder measures 11 inches tall, Diameter of base is 5 inches, removable cups are 2 1/2 inch Diameter x 1 and 1/2 inch tall
Date Period
late 1800s to early 1900s
Weight
One weighs 1lb 9oz, the other weighs 1lb 2.7 oz. The lighter one rattlles when shaken and a white powder seems to come from the bottom.
History
a gift about 20 years ago
eBay Auction Link
Price Paid (If known)
Was a gift over 20 years ago
For Sale?
No

If they haven't been scrubbed to death, often times the finish isn't worn off and they can be repolished.  Antiquers also like a less-than-shiny finish so most of us don't polish to too high a sheen anyhow.
